A train starting from rest moves with a uniform acceleration of `0.2 m//s^(2)` for 5 minutes . Calculate the speed acquired and the distance travelled in this time.

Text Solution

Verified by Experts

The correct Answer is:
`60m//s` ; `9 km`

Here, ` u = 0 , a = 0.2 m//s^(2) , t = 5 min = 5 xx 60 s = 300 s , v = ? , s = ?`
From ` v = u + at , v = 0 + 0.2 xx 300 = 60 m//s`
From ` v^(2) - u^(2) = 2 as , s = ( v^(2) - u^(2))/( 2a) = ( 60^(2) - 0^(2))/( 2 xx 0.2) = 9000 m = 9 km`
